Output 0828161d48a592bf15dbae0e5489a2e37e8fe7167ea7f81b0cb23a89c6903ced:3

value
20602977392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b675d806048df388f8c513d39ffabfc12bf81e8 OP_EQUAL
address
3EQ7g9i8LRjMAcexV14VP9saLLmgasHgWy
transaction
0828161d48a592bf15dbae0e5489a2e37e8fe7167ea7f81b0cb23a89c6903ced
spent
true